Relocating Investment to Indonesia in the Time of COVID-19: Opportunity and Challenge
ITIC joined with the Institute for Development of Economics and Finance (INDEF) and The Jakarta Post to host a webinar on Relocating Investment to Indonesia in the Time of COVID-19: Opportunity and Challenge, featuring keynote speakers Bahlil Lahadalia (Chairman, Indonesian Investment Coordinating Board) and Agus Gumiwang Kartasamita (Indonesia’s Minister of Industry).
